*Inspired While Blog Surfing*

Last week I visited AJ at the Willow Garden and absolutely loved this card she created. I have a few of the Cuttlebug mini embossing folders, but the one time I used it I found I ended up with the lines from the folder embossed as well as the image. So these have sat in my drawer unused for months.

Fast forward to the weekend.... I tried the idea of three circles in a row on a piece of scrap cardstock (yes, there are images on the back... I truly grabbed this out of my recycling bin) and tried it for myself. Imagine my surprise when there were no extra lines embossed on my cardstock! I was thrilled

So I cut the scrap piece down to size and decided to try to design a card using the scalloped framed circles I created.

I decided that this Michael's stamp was the perfect size for inside these circles. I stamped them, picked my patterned paper, coloured them and kept going.

Items Used:
*Cardstock: Stampin' Up! Whisper White, Bashful Blue, Certainly Celery
*Patterned Paper: K&Company
*Images: Michaels
*Ink: Black Palette; Stampin' Write Markers in Creamy Caramel, Bashful Blue, Certainly Celery, Orchid Opulence; clear and gold Copic Spica Glitter Markers
*Embellishments: stitched ribbon
*Tools: Cuttlebug and Decorative Circles Embossing Folder; paper piercer and White Gel Pen
